    Professor Messer Free online course (free to view on his web site and on youtube, cost $200 to download), as for books Microsoft Press 70-680 Configuring Windows 7, Pearson Windows 7 Portable Command Guide... and parts of Windows 7 Inside Out (:

    Just to add my 2c. Do then 685 next - there's substantial overlap between the 680 and 685 (I'd say the 685 is a real-world, hands-on version of the 680). If you go off and do another totally different cert in the middle, you're likely to just push useful information out of your active memory - all that stuff about PE, Windows SIM, DISM, etc. - these SHOULD be done together in my view (I didn't have a choice! Had blagged my way into a new job and they were pushing me hard - I think I did the exams just a few weeks apart - it didn't hurt that I was having to prepare to teach them too, and so was living and breathing this stuff the whole time!)
